Terminology3.1 DefinitionsThis test method makes reference to many common gas chromatographic procedures, terms, and relationships.For definitions of
18、 these terms used in this test method, refer to Practices E355, E594, and E1510.3.2 Definitions of Terms Specific to This Standard:3.2.1 area slice, nthe area resulting from the integration of the chromatographic detector signal within a specified retentiontime interval. In area slice mode (see 6.4.
19、1), peak detection parameters are bypassed and the detector signal integral is recordedas area slices of consecutive, fixed duration time intervals.3.2.2 corrected area slice, nan area slice corrected for baseline offset by subtraction of the exactly corresponding area slicein a previously recorded
20、blank (non-sample) analysis.3.2.3 cumulative corrected area, nthe accumulated sum of corrected area slices from the beginning of the analysis througha given retention time, ignoring any non-sample area (for example, solvent).3.2.4 final boiling point (FBP), nthe temperature (corresponding to the ret
21、ention time) at which a cumulative corrected areacount equal to 99.5 % of the total sample area under the chromatogram is obtained.3.2.5 initial boiling point (IBP), nthe temperature (corresponding to the retention time) at which a cumulative corrected areacount equal to 0.5 % of the total sample ar
22、ea under the chromatogram is obtained.3.2.6 slice rate, nthe frequency used in sampling (analog) the chromatographic detector signal during an analysis. The slicerate is expressed in Hz (for example integrations or slices per second).3.2.7 slice time, nthe inverse function of the acquisition rate. I
23、t is the time duration of each sampling pulse usually expressedin seconds. The slice time is the time at the end of each contiguous area slice.3.2.8 total sample area, nthe cumulative corrected area, from the initial area point to the final area point, where thechromatographic signal has returned to
24、 baseline after complete sample elution.3.3 AbbreviationsA common abbreviation of hydrocarbon compounds is to designate the number of carbon atoms in thecompound.
